00001 import FWCore.ParameterSet.Config as cms 00002 00003 ecalBarrelDataCertificationTask = cms.EDAnalyzer("EBDataCertificationTask", 00004 cloneME = cms.untracked.bool(False), 00005 prefixME = cms.untracked.string('EcalBarrel'), 00006 enableCleanup = cms.untracked.bool(False), 00007 mergeRuns = cms.untracked.bool(False) 00008 ) 00009 00010 # from DQM.EcalCommon.dqmpset import * 00011 # from DQM.EcalCommon.CommonParams_cfi import * 00012 00013 # from DQM.EcalCommon.EcalDQMBinningService_cfi import * 00014 00015 # import DQM.EcalBarrelMonitorClient.CertificationClient_cfi as ecalCertificationClient 00016 00017 # from DQM.EcalBarrelMonitorTasks.EcalMonitorTask_cfi import ecalMonitorTaskPaths 00018 00019 # ecalMonitorClientPaths = dict( 00020 # CertificationClient = ecalCertificationClient.certificationClientPaths 00021 # ) 00022 00023 # ecalMonitorClientSources = dict(ecalMonitorClientPaths) 00024 # ecalMonitorClientSources.update(ecalMonitorTaskPaths) 00025 00026 # ecalMonitorClientParams = dict( 00027 # CertificationClient = ecalCertificationClient.CertificationClient, 00028 # Common = ecalCommonParams, 00029 # sources = dqmpaths("Ecal", ecalMonitorClientSources) 00030 # ) 00031 00032 # ecalBarrelDataCertificationTask = cms.EDAnalyzer("EcalDQMonitorClient", 00033 # moduleName = cms.untracked.string("Ecal Certification Summary"), 00034 # # tasks to be turned on 00035 # clients = cms.untracked.vstring( 00036 # "CertificationClient" 00037 # ), 00038 # # task parameters (included from indivitual cfis) 00039 # clientParameters = dqmpset(ecalMonitorClientParams), 00040 # # ME paths for each task (included from inidividual cfis) 00041 # mePaths = dqmpaths("Ecal", ecalMonitorClientPaths), 00042 # runAtEndLumi = cms.untracked.bool(True), 00043 # verbosity = cms.untracked.int32(0) 00044 # ) 00045